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
050026962 129364 19489 38 05485111279
7351263492 7416244559
7351263492 7416244559
893 075142128 1363834780
All about undefined
Interested in learning more?
7351263492 7416244559
893 075142128 1363834780
See more
703 52788938 37475
59 48 9239139 2872671
See more
160281131 649 938852940
8330109 68256592322 016 28449
See more